The Essence of DePIN: Beyond Blockchain

At its core, DePIN represents a decentralized network of physical assets that leverage blockchain technology to enable peer-to-peer transactions and interactions. Unlike traditional centralized infrastructures, DePINs distribute control and ownership across a decentralized network, promoting transparency, efficiency, and sustainability.

Examples of DePIN include decentralized energy grids, IoT networks, and even physical goods like cars or bikes that can be rented or shared. The beauty of DePIN lies in its ability to democratize access to resources, making them more accessible and reducing the dependency on centralized entities.

One of the most prominent ways to "Earn with Decentralized Tech" is through Decentralized Finance, or DeFi. DeFi platforms are built on blockchain technology and offer a suite of financial services, from lending and borrowing to trading and insurance, all without traditional intermediaries. Within DeFi, staking and yield farming have emerged as particularly attractive methods for generating passive income. Staking involves locking up a certain amount of cryptocurrency to support the operations of a blockchain network. In return for this service, stakers are rewarded with more of that cryptocurrency, essentially earning interest on their holdings. It’s akin to earning interest in a savings account, but with potentially much higher yields and the added security of a decentralized network. Different blockchains offer varying staking rewards, influenced by factors like network demand, lock-up periods, and the specific cryptocurrency being staked. Researching different staking opportunities and understanding their associated risks is key to maximizing returns.

Yield farming, on the other hand, is a more active and often higher-risk, higher-reward strategy. It involves provid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or other DeFi protocols. Liquidity providers deposit pairs of cryptocurrencies into a liquidity pool, which then facilitates trading for other users. In exchange for providing this liquidity, yield farmers earn trading fees and often additional rewards in the form of the protocol's native token. The concept is to earn a yield on your crypto assets by supplying them to where they are most needed. This can be incredibly lucrative, but also comes with risks such as impermanent loss (where the value of your deposited assets may decrease relative to simply holding them), smart contract vulnerabilities, and market volatility. Diversifying across different yield farming opportunities and understanding the underlying protocols are crucial for mitigating these risks.

Beyond DeFi, the burgeoning world of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) presents another exciting frontier for earning. NFTs are unique digital assets that represent ownership of digital or physical items, recorded on a blockchain. While often associated with digital art, NFTs are rapidly expanding into gaming, music, ticketing, and even real estate. For creators, NFTs offer a direct channel to monetize their work, bypassing traditional galleries and publishers. Artists can mint their creations as NFTs and sell them directly to collectors, often retaining a percentage of future sales through smart contracts. This provides a continuous revenue stream and a direct connection with their audience. For collectors and investors, the earning potential lies in the appreciation of NFT value. By identifying promising artists, trending collections, or utility-driven NFTs (those with in-game benefits or access perks), individuals can buy, hold, and sell NFTs for profit. The NFT market is highly speculative, so thorough research into the project's roadmap, team, community, and artistic merit is paramount.

One of the most accessible entry points into decentralized earning, beyond basic staking, is through decentralized lending and borrowing protocols. These platforms allow users to lend out their cryptocurrency holdings to borrowers, earning interest in the process. The interest rates offered can often be significantly higher than those found in traditional banking systems, especially for more volatile or in-demand cryptocurrencies. For lenders, this provides a passive income stream, turning idle assets into productive ones. The process is typically managed through smart contracts, which automate the loan agreements and ensure that collateral is held securely. When a borrower takes out a loan, they pledge cryptocurrency as collateral. If they fail to repay, the collateral is automatically liquidated to repay the lender. This automagical enforcement by code is a hallmark of decentralized finance, reducing the need for trust in intermediaries.

On the other side of the lending coin, decentralized borrowing allows individuals to access capital without undergoing traditional credit checks or lengthy approval processes. By pledging their own crypto assets as collateral, users can borrow other cryptocurrencies. This can be useful for a variety of reasons, such as taking advantage of arbitrage opportunities, hedging against market downturns, or simply accessing funds without selling their existing holdings. The interest rates for borrowing are also determined by market dynamics within the protocol, often influenced by supply and demand. Understanding the loan-to-value ratios and the liquidation thresholds is crucial for borrowers to avoid losing their collateral. The ability to leverage assets in a decentralized manner opens up strategic financial planning possibilities that were previously unavailable to many.

The rise of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) presents another fascinating avenue for earning. DAOs are essentially organizations governed by code and community consensus, rather than a hierarchical management structure. Members typically hold governance tokens, which grant them voting rights on proposals that shape the organization’s future, including how treasury funds are allocated, what projects are pursued, and even how community rewards are distributed. Earning within a DAO can take many forms. Some DAOs reward members for contributing their skills and time to specific projects, acting as developers, marketers, content creators, or community managers. Others might distribute a portion of the DAO’s revenue or profits to token holders. The beauty of DAOs lies in their transparency and community-driven nature, allowing individuals to contribute to and benefit from a shared vision in a truly collaborative way. Participating in a DAO can be a deeply engaging way to earn, as it aligns your financial interests with your contributions to a project or community you believe in.

The concept of "liquid staking" is also gaining traction, offering a more flexible approach to earning through staking. Traditionally, when you stake your cryptocurrency, those assets are locked up for a certain period, making them inaccessible for other uses. Liquid staking protocols allow you to stake your assets and, in return, receive a liquid token that represents your staked assets. This liquid token can then be used in other DeFi applications, such as yield farming or lending, while still earning staking rewards on your original assets. This dramatically increases the capital efficiency of your holdings, allowing you to earn on multiple fronts simultaneously. It’s a sophisticated strategy that blends the security of staking with the flexibility of DeFi.

Furthermore, the ongoing development of blockchain infrastructure itself is creating new earning opportunities. Running nodes, for instance, is a critical part of maintaining the security and decentralization of many blockchain networks. Depending on the specific blockchain, running a node might require a significant technical understanding and investment in hardware, or it could be as simple as staking a certain amount of cryptocurrency to become a validator. Node operators are often rewarded with transaction fees or newly minted tokens for their contribution to network stability. This is a more technical path, but it plays a vital role in the ecosystem and can be a consistent source of income for those with the requisite resources and expertise.
